Steven Wilson - The Harmony Codex
80

As an artist who is mainly renowned for his prog-rock work he's made an album with new ideas that I was able to appreciate all the way through, really rich electronic production, with the ambient title track being one of my personal favorites which really was unlike anything I expected Steven Wilson to have made from listening to his previous work. George Clanton - Slide
85

Fell in love with this album and the artist on the first listen, all songs have a really spacious psychedelic / chill wave reminiscent production that is paired with nostalgic 80's-90's influences and is just a really awesome listen all the way through. George's newer work is a bit more fleshed out but this is still some of my favorite work of his

George Clanton - Ooh Rap I Ya
90

The production and instrumentals of this album are really just something different that I can't find with any other artist, overall a really satisfying combination of a unique psychedelic sound and vaporwave-ish aesthetics that carry over from his previous work that just tie together into an amazing experience all the way through from moments of upper beat hypnagogic pop to laid back trips through a really dense soundscape.
